EFFECTS OF USING ALICE AND SCRATCH IN AN INTRODUCTORY PROGRAMMING COURSE FOR CORRECTIVE INSTRUCTION

被引:46
作者
Chang, Chih-Kai [1 ]
机构
[1] Natl Univ Tainan, Tainan, Taiwan
关键词
D O I
10.2190/EC.51.2.c
中图分类号
G40 [教育学];
学科分类号
040101 ; 120403 ;
摘要
Scratch, a visual programming language, was used in many studies in computer science education. Most of them reported positive results by integrating Scratch into K-12 computer courses. However, the object-oriented concept, one of the important computational thinking skills, is not represented well in Scratch. Alice, another visual programming language, seems to have better illustration of the object-oriented concept for programming novices. To demonstrate effects of Alice and Scratch, we compared students' responses to both visual programming languages, especially for students with low performances, in an introductory programming course. The relationships among learning engagement, learning anxiety, and learning playfulness were explored. The results could be referred to by computer science instructors to select proper visual programming language for corrective instruction.
引用
收藏
页码:185 / 204
页数:20
相关论文
共 24 条
[1]  
Anderson E. F., 2007, ACM SIGGRAPH 2007 ED, P7
[2]  
[Anonymous], 2022, Testing Statistical Hypotheses, DOI [DOI 10.1007/978-3-030-70578-7, 10.1007/978-3-030-70578-7]
[3]  
Armoni M., 2010, PROC 2010 INT WORKSH, P69
[4]  
Brennan K., 2013, EMERGING TECHNOLOGIE, P253, DOI DOI 10.1007/978-1-4614-4696-5_17
[5]  
Chang C.K., 2011, WORLD C ED MULT HYP, V2011, P2898
[6]   Computer anxiety and perception of task complexity in learning programming-related skills [J].
Chang, SE .
COMPUTERS IN HUMAN BEHAVIOR, 2005, 21 (05) :713-728
[7]  
Conway M., 2000, CHI 2000 Conference Proceedings. Conference on Human Factors in Computing Systems. CHI 2000. The Future is Here, P486, DOI 10.1145/332040.332481
[8]  
Cooper S., 2003, SIGCSE Bulletin, V35, P191, DOI 10.1145/792548.611966
[9]  
Dann W.P., 2011, Learning to Program with Alice (w/CD ROM)
[10]  
Felleisen M., 2004, COMPUTER SCI ED, V14, P55